Camille Salmon

Camille Salmon, the founder and director of Brisbane Dance Workshop, speaks to us about her life and coming to Brisbane. The Brisbane Dance Workshop has served the local children and artistic community for over 30 years.

As a young performer, Camille was awarded scholarships to study and perform at the American Dance Festival. She trained in New York City with Martha Graham, Jose Limon, and Rudy Perez. She performed professionally with the Rudy Perez Dance Ensemble in New York and with Kadeka Dance for Kids and Shelia Xergoes in San Francisco.

Camille is also the program director for the San Francisco Arts Education Project, a non- profit organization. She served on the Board of Trustees for the Brisbane School District for twelve years. She’s currently co-chair of San Francisco Arts Providers Alliance.

I enjoyed her reminiscing about coming to Brisbane for the first time and visiting on the day of the famous Western Days brawl. The western days were eventually replaced with many more community events such as the “Day In The Park” and the concerts in the park series which run for about six weeks in the summer. Camille is one of those special people that makes Brisbane the great place it is to live and raise a family.
